package org.bukkit.material;
import org.bukkit.CropState;
import org.bukkit.Material;
/**
* Represents the different types of crops.
*/
public class Crops extends MaterialData {
public Crops() {
super(Material.CROPS);
}
public Crops(CropState state) {
this();
setState(state);
}
/**
*
* @deprecated Magic value
*/
@Deprecated
public Crops(final int type) {
super(type);
}
public Crops(final Material type) {
super(type);
}
/**
*
* @deprecated Magic value
*/
@Deprecated
public Crops(final int type, final byte data) {
super(type, data);
}
/**
*
* @deprecated Magic value
*/
@Deprecated
public Crops(final Material type, final byte data) {
super(type, data);
}
/**
* Gets the current growth state of this crop
*
* @return CropState of this crop
*/
public CropState getState() {
return CropState.getByData(getData());
}
/**
* Sets the growth state of this crop
*
* @param state New growth state of this crop
*/
public void setState(CropState state) {
setData(state.getData());
}
@Override
public String toString() {
return getState() + " " + super.toString();
}
@Override
public Crops clone() {
return (Crops) super.clone();
}
}
